Soil Health Considerations for Effective Landscape Maintenance
Soil health provides the groundwork for successful landscape upkeep, influencing plant growth and ecosystem balance. Healthy soil is full of organic matter, nutrients, and beneficial microorganisms, guaranteeing find out about this that plants acquire the vital elements required for excellent development. This nutrient-rich environment promotes vigorous root systems, enhances water retention, and supports biodiversity, establishing a booming ecosystem.
Consistent ground testing is necessary for identifying nutrient deficiencies and disparities. This data enables landscape maintenance professionals to apply tailored amendments, such as compost or soil nutrients, to revitalize soil condition. Additionally, techniques like soil mulching and crop covering can prevent soil erosion and enhance soil framework.
Additionally, sustaining soil pH within a correct range is vital for nutrient availability. By concentrating on soil health, landscape maintenance services can establish resilient, sustainable outdoor spaces that not only encourage lush plant life but also strengthen the overall ecological balance of the environment.
How to Irrigate Your Outdoor Space Effectively?
Effective garden watering is vital for promoting healthy plant growth and preserving water resources. To achieve ideal results, gardeners should evaluate several techniques. Drip watering systems supply water directly to the roots, minimizing evaporation and runoff. This approach is particularly effective for vegetable gardens and flower beds.
Sprinkler systems, whether stationary or moving, give expansive coverage and are ideal for larger areas. Timers can manage watering schedules, guaranteeing even moisture without overwatering. Additionally, mulching around plants assists retain soil moisture, lowering the frequency of watering.
Monitoring soil moisture is essential; gardeners can use moisture meters to assess when watering is needed. Early morning is the optimal time to water, as it allows plants to absorb water before the warmth of the day. By adopting these techniques, gardeners can maintain a lush, healthy garden while using water resources efficiently.
Pest Elimination Methods for Successful Landscape Care
Implementing robust pest control approaches is essential for keeping a well-maintained landscape. Effective pest management starts with periodic monitoring to detect potential infestations early. Landscape professionals often utilize integrated pest management (IPM) techniques, which integrate biological, cultural, and mechanical methods to minimize chemical use. This approach encourages the use of beneficial insects, such as ladybugs and lacewings, which organically control pest populations.
Furthermore, appropriate plant selection and placement can improve resilience to pests. Indigenous species, for copyrightple, are typically more resilient and draw in beneficial wildlife. Regular maintenance practices, such as trimming and clearing waste, also help reduce pest habitats. When needed, targeted pesticide applications can be employed, concentrating on the particular insect and minimizing impact on unintended organisms. By employing these strategies, landscape maintenance services can create a thriving outdoor space, ensuring plants remain healthy and vibrant while effectively managing insect numbers.
Steps for Readying Your Landscape Across Each Period?
Organizing a landscape for each time of year requires deliberate planning and careful thought. In spring, it is vital to assess plant health and begin applying fertilizer, adding mulch, and trimming to encourage growth. Seasonal flowers can be planted for beauty and color.
As summer draws near, consistent irrigation and insect management become essential. Lawn care, including mowing and aeration, guarantees a lush appearance.
When autumn comes around, attention turns to clearing fallen leaves and preparing plants for dormancy. Dividing perennials and planting bulbs for spring flowers are effective strategies during this time.
Winter preparation involves protecting delicate plants from frost and snow. Spreading mulch helps protect roots, while pruning certain species can prevent damage from ice.

What Plants Serve Best for Luring Pollinators?
Butterflies and bees show interest in naturally occurring wildflowers like coneflowers, milkweed, and black-eyed Susans. Additionally, herbs such as lavender and mint can increase pollinator participation, creating a vibrant, beneficial ecosystem in gardens.

How Can You Recognize the Signs of Soil Compression?
Indicators of earth densification encompass poor drainage, accumulated water, limited plant development, visible cracks in the ground layer, and challenge with pushing a garden fork or spade. Quality soil should disintegrate easily and support root expansion.
